Quantum Machine Learning: The Intersection of Quantum Computing and AI
Quantum machine learning (QML) is an emerging field that marries the principles of quantum computing with machine learning, paving the way for faster and more efficient models. As artificial intelligence (AI) evolves, traditional machine learning methods begin to display limitations when handling complex datasets and optimization challenges. The integration of quantum computing into machine learning offers not only increased efficiency but also a transformational approach to problem-solving in a variety of sectors.
Understanding Quantum Machine Learning
QML leverages the unique properties of quantum mechanics—such as superposition and entanglement—to enhance data processing abilities. Unlike classical data, which is represented by bits in either a 0 or a 1 state, quantum computing utilizes qubits that can exist in multiple states simultaneously. This results in accelerated data processing capabilities, allowing quantum systems to tackle problems that are often beyond the reach of traditional computing.
Classical vs. Quantum ML Workflows
Classical machine learning processes data linearly using bits, often requiring significant time and resources to complete tasks. In contrast, QML uses qubits and quantum circuits. This fundamentally different architecture enables QML to operate in parallel, handling higher-dimensional spaces which can yield faster results. QML doesn’t aim to replace classical models; instead, it augments them, particularly in optimization, classification, and pattern recognition tasks.
Fundamentals of Quantum Computing
To appreciate QML, one must first understand how quantum computers function. Quantum computing departs from the conventional bit-based approach by utilizing qubits, which can occupy multiple states at once. This feature makes it increasingly robust in processing complex data and performing computations at unprecedented speeds. Key concepts like quantum interference help guide computations toward optimal solutions, further differentiating QML from classical methods.
Techniques in Quantum Machine Learning
QML isn’t a one-size-fits-all method but encompasses various techniques that tap into the power of quantum systems. Some key approaches include quantum-enhanced feature spaces, quantum neural networks (QNNs), and hybrid models. Each of these techniques aims to break through the confines of classical AI methodologies.
Quantum-Enhanced Feature Spaces
One of the strengths of QML is its ability to map input data into higher-dimensional feature spaces that classical systems cannot efficiently utilize. Quantum kernel methods take advantage of this capability to enhance classification tasks, enabling better discrimination of data points that might otherwise be indistinct using classical methods.
Quantum Neural Networks (QNNs)
Similar to classical neural networks, QNNs operate within quantum circuits and utilize parameterized quantum circuits for training. While still in formative stages, they hold significant potential for applications in image recognition, anomaly detection, and more.
Hybrid Quantum-Classical Models
Given that quantum hardware is still developing, most practical QML applications rely on hybrid systems that harmonize classical and quantum components. Classical systems handle data preparation, while quantum systems manage more complex computational workloads. This hybrid method serves as a bridge, linking current technology with future breakthroughs in AI.
Real-World Applications of Quantum Machine Learning
The potential of QML is beginning to take shape in various high-impact industries:
Healthcare
In pharmaceuticals, QML can expedite drug discovery processes by simulating molecular interactions, potentially reducing years of research to weeks. It also plays a crucial role in materials science, allowing researchers to model new materials with enhanced speed and accuracy.
Finance
The finance sector benefits significantly from QML as quantum algorithms assist in optimizing investment portfolios and identifying fraudulent activities. The speed of quantum computations enhances decision-making processes in high-frequency trading environments.
Cybersecurity
In cybersecurity, QML can improve pattern recognition capabilities, aiding organizations in real-time threat detection. Its computational power enables faster analysis of vast amounts of security data, making it pivotal for maintaining safety in digital environments.
Logistics
Within logistics and supply chain management, QML’s ability to efficiently solve complex routing and inventory issues can reduce costs and improve operational efficiency. This results in a more sustainable approach to modern logistics challenges.
Challenges and Limitations of Quantum Machine Learning
While the outlook for QML is promising, certain significant challenges remain:
Stability
One of the most pressing issues in quantum computing is the inherent instability of qubits. They are sensitive and prone to disturbances that can lead to quantum decoherence, causing calculations to fail. The need for extreme operating conditions, like cryogenic cooling, adds complexity and cost.
Scalability
Current quantum processors possess a limited number of qubits, and scaling up while maintaining their stability and coherence is an ongoing challenge. A practical, large-scale quantum machine capable of performing advanced tasks requires an extensive network of high-fidelity qubits.
Error Correction
Quantum systems have a high propensity for errors due to their fragile states. Quantum error correction is more complicated than classical methods, requiring significant resources. Research is ongoing to develop techniques that could eventually lead to fault-tolerant quantum computing.
These hurdles underscore the necessity for hybrid models that can offset limitations while providing practical applications of QML.
The Road Ahead for Quantum Machine Learning
Investment in quantum technologies is accelerating, with major tech companies and governments increasing funding for innovations in qubit architectures and error correction methods. Though scalable and fault-tolerant quantum computers might still be years away, the foundational work is progressing rapidly. As we move forward, developments in QML are likely to alleviate the computational demands posed by traditional machine learning models, potentially benefiting broader sustainability initiatives.
Understanding and harnessing the full potential of QML promises an exciting future where machine learning applications can flourish with unprecedented efficiency and precision.